B080QAN03.4 New and original 8 inch LCD screens Car GPS DVD navigation Industrial Medical screen Test the Good send

B080QAN03.4 New and original 8 inch LCD screens Car GPS DVD navigation Industrial Medical screen Test the Good send
thumb
thumb
sku: 32788961633
$40.00-18%
$32.76
Shipping from: China

Customers also viewed